WebAug 15, 2024 · A recount is the retelling or recounting of an event or a experience. Often based on the direct experience of the writer, the purpose is to tell what happened. Daily news telling in the classroom is a useful precursor to this particular writing genre. Recounts though often personal, can also be factual or imaginative. WebFeatures of a diary entry: Diary writing is a piece of text that is logged by date and/or time. Typically, diary writing is used to recall the events of the day or week, and the feelings, thoughts and opinions that go with it. Webdiary, form of autobiographical writing, a regularly kept record of the diarist’s activities and reflections. Written primarily for the writer’s use alone, the diary has a frankness that is unlike writing done for publication. Its ancient lineage is indicated by the existence of the term in Latin, diarium, itself derived from dies (“day”). The diary form began to flower in …
